আৱাজ

Assamese

Etymology

Borrowed from Persian آواز (âvâz), from Middle Persian ʾwʾz (āwāz), ultimately from Proto-Indo-European *wṓkʷs. Cognate with Sanskrit वाच् (vā́c) and Latin vōx. Doublet of বাক (bak), বকা (boka) and বাকা (baka).

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/a.waz/, /aʊaz/

Noun

আৱাজ (awaz)

  1. sound
    Synonyms: শব্দ (xobdo), জনজননি (zonzononi)
